How many multiracial students were enrolled in Bridgeway Preparatory Academy School District in 2022-23 school year?

There was one multiracial student enrolled in Bridgeway Preparatory Academy School District in the 2022-23 school year, according to the Texas Education Agency.

Data showed that Bridgeway Preparatory Academy School District welcomed 117 students during the 2022-23 school year. Among them, multiracial students comprised 0.9% of the student body to be one of the least represented ethnicities in the district.

Bridgeway Preparatory Academy School District roughly covers schools within Dallas County and has a main office in Farmers Branch.

Bridgeway Preparatory Academy was the only school in the district which enrolled multiracial students, welcoming one student in the 2022-23 school year.
